With the enjoyment of BBQs outside, there is also the side affect of the summer heat and melted food. So how do we keep pies fresh during the summer months.

TIP #1 Keep pies cool

There are a few tips for keeping fresh pies on the hot summer days, and the easiest one is refrigerate! Keep your pies cool until they are ready to be served or warmed.

If you are in a backyard setting, it is easiest to leave the pies in the refrigerator until 30 minutes before serving. When ready to warm, cover the pie with foil, warm them in a 180’F oven for 20 minutes. Then serve with cold ice cream.

If you are at the park, keep your pies cool in an ice chest with icepacks until ready to serve. If you are serving your pies warm, keep the pies in a warming bag until you are ready to serve them.

TIP #2 Cool the Counters

This is a great tip for when you are baking and the counter is hot. The air conditioner will help for the short term, but if you want to keep the kitchen counters and pie ingredients cool for the couple hours you are baking, it won’t be enough.

To keep your kitchen counters cool while baking, place ice cubes in a ziplock bag and fill the bag with cold water. Lay the bags flat on the counter. This will keep the surface under the bags cool. Remove the bags when you need to use the counter space. Then replace then when you have no ingredients there.
